Go学习(1)
一、 使用GoLand运行第一个Go文件


目录

Go学习(1)一、 使用GoLand运行第一个Go文件

前言

一、创建项目

二、编辑运行/调试配置

三、编写并运行代码

总结


前言

Go语言(或 Golang)起源于 2007 年,并在 2009 年正式对外发布。Go 是非常年轻的一门语言,它的主要目标是“兼具Python等动态语言的开发速度和C/C++等编译型语言的性能与安全性”。

Go语言近些年来比较热火,饶有兴趣的开始接触了解,配置环境,编写运行第一个程序。

一、创建项目

注:本文用的GoLand版本为官网最新版

  • Version: 2021.2.2

(地址为GoLand官网),用的GoLand自带的插件汉化

打开GoLand,依次点击文件->新建->项目

如下图:选择位置,配置好GOROOT,可以点击右面的加号下载,然后点击右下角的创建按钮

二、编辑运行/调试配置

选中项目文件夹,点击右上角的添加配置

如下图所示:点击添加新配置,选择Go构建

接着,运行种类选择【目录】,

上图中有以下几点需要注意:

  • 名称:为本条配置信息的名称,可以自定义,也可以使用系统默认的值;
  • 运行种类:这里需要设置为“目录”;
  • 目录:用来设置 main 包所在的目录,不能为空;
  • 输出目录:用来设置编译后生成的可执行文件的存放目录,可以为空,为空时默认不生成可执行文件;
  • 工作目录:用来设置程序的运行目录,可以与“目录”的设置相同,但是不能为空。

提示:除了上面提到的几点外,其余的配置项使用系统的默认值即可,无需修改。

三、编写并运行代码

配置完成后,选中项目文件夹,右击新建->Go文件

填写go文件文件名,这里我选择的简单应用程序,简单的方法搭建出来

编写代码

package main

import "fmt"

func main() {
fmt.Println("Hello,World!")
}

点击右上角的绿色三角按钮运行,运行结果如下图所示

至此,第一个Go文件运行完成。


总结

以上就是今天要讲的内容,本文仅仅简单介绍了第一个go项目创建以及go文件的使用,后面开始进一步的学习!

最新文章

  1. 复杂的 Hash 函数组合有意义吗?
  2. SQL Server 致程序员(容易忽略的错误)
  3. mac上安装ubuntu双系统
  4. Docker上ubuntu新建用户的网络访问不通问题
  5. AJAX-----14HTML5中新增的API---files
  6. Flex加载google地图、百度地图以及天地图作底图
  7. angular 指令——时钟范例
  8. NSURLSession、NSURLConnection
  9. IOS 打印网络请求全链接
  10. JAVA泛型之<? extends T>:(通配符上限)和<? super T>(通配符下限)
  11. Java数据持久层框架 MyBatis之API学习一(简介)
  12. POJ 2007 Scrambled Polygon [凸包 极角排序]
  13. CF | Alyona and Numbers
  14. 提问:MicrosoftUnderlying input stream returned zero bytes
  15. DevExpress WinForms使用教程:新的CheckEdit样式
  16. leetcode997
  17. 请通过vim练习:vim vimtutor
  18. php多路复用(多线程)socket相关应用
  19. 重构改善既有代码设计--重构手法01:Extract Method (提炼函数)
  20. Java类型强制转换

热门文章

  1. python基础(三)装饰器
  2. 动态规划篇——线性DP
  3. Java Web中requset,session,application 的作用域及区别
  4. combotree 的简单使用2
  5. day23 JDBC(Java Database Connection)连接 与 通配符与插入返回主键
  6. Windows 服务器中使用 mysqldump 命令导出数据,解决中文乱码问题
  7. 【大数据课程】高途课程实践-Day02:利用Hive SQL编写离线数仓实现可视化展示
  8. jjava基础语法
  9. Qt开发:Windows 下进程间通信的可行桥梁:窗体消息SendMessage
  10. SQLMap入门——获取数据库的所有用户